Antigua and Barbuda swears in a new Cabinet, dropping a 40-year oath to the British monarch

ST. JOHN’S, Antigua and Barbuda (AP) — The twin island nation Antigua and Barbuda swore in a new Cabinet on Tuesday, days after incumbent Prime Minister Gaston Browne led the Antigua and Barbuda Labor Party to an unprecedented fourth consecutive electoral victory. For the first time, elected officials swore an oath of allegiance to the country, setting aside a more than 40-year tradition of pledging loyalty to the British sovereign […]
